3335 Sunset Park Cir, Dubuque, IA 52002
939.7 miles away from Apalachicola, Florida
5452 Main Rd, Sweet Valley, PA 18656
939.9 miles away from Apalachicola, Florida
4014 Kingman Blvd, Des Moines, IA 50311
953.1 miles away from Apalachicola, Florida
3828 40th St, Des Moines, IA 50310
955.1 miles away from Apalachicola, Florida
103 Hazelwood Rd, Bloomfield, NJ 07003
976.2 miles away from Apalachicola, Florida
343 W 71st St, New York, NY 10023
982.4 miles away from Apalachicola, Florida